"""
Test for the datetime timezone fix in expiry service.
This test specifically validates that get_expiring_this_week_users()
correctly handles naive datetime values from the database.
"""
import datetime
from datetime import UTC, timedelta
from app.models import MediaServer, User
from app.services.expiry import get_expiring_this_week_users
def test_get_expiring_this_week_users_with_naive_datetime(app, session):
"""Test that get_expiring_this_week_users handles naive datetime from DB correctly."""
with app.app_context():
# Create a test server
server = MediaServer(
name="Test Server",
server_type="jellyfin",
url="http://localhost:8096",
api_key="test-key",
)
session.add(server)
session.flush()
# Create a user with an expiry date 3 days from now
# Simulating a naive datetime as stored in SQLite database
expires_in_3_days = datetime.datetime.now(UTC) + timedelta(days=3)
# Remove timezone info to simulate what SQLite returns
expires_naive = expires_in_3_days.replace(tzinfo=None)
user = User(
token="test-token-123",
username="test_expiring_user",
email="test@example.com",
code="TEST123",
expires=expires_naive,
server_id=server.id,
)
session.add(user)
session.commit()
# This should not raise "TypeError: can't subtract offset-naive and offset-aware datetimes"
result = get_expiring_this_week_users()
# Verify the user is in the results
assert len(result) == 1
assert result[0]["user"].username == "test_expiring_user"
assert result[0]["days_left"] == 3
assert result[0]["urgency"] == "urgent"
